27 Sep, EOD - Indian

SENSEX 85571.85 (-0.31)

Nifty 50 26178.95 (-0.14)

Nifty Bank 53834.3 (-1.00)

Nifty IT 42312.6 (0.36)

Nifty Midcap 100 60381.15 (-0.15)

Nifty Next 50 77813.25 (0.94)

Nifty Pharma 23519.1 (1.15)

Nifty Smallcap 100 19242 (-0.10)

27 Sep, EOD - Global

NIKKEI 225 39829.56 (2.32)

HANG SENG 20632.3 (3.56)

S&P 5797.75 (-0.32)

LOGIN HERE

Dredging Corporation of India Ltd

You are Here : Home > Markets > Company Information > Key Financial Ratios
BSE Code : 523618 | NSE Symbol : DREDGECORP | ISIN : INE506A01018 | Industry : Miscellaneous |


Key Financial Ratios
ParticularsMar 2024Mar 2023Mar 2022Mar 2021Mar 2020
Debt-Equity Ratio0.280.210.250.330.38
Long Term Debt-Equity Ratio0.170.070.130.240.30
Current Ratio0.740.780.991.421.87
Fixed Assets0.270.340.240.230.23
Inventory7.497.894.833.983.73
Debtors4.284.893.893.372.96
Interest Cover Ratio2.32-5.640.01-7.561.96
PBIDTM (%)21.88-1.3615.03-4.0919.27
PBITM (%)6.98-14.210.02-19.713.65
PBDTM (%)18.86-3.8813.52-6.6917.41
CPM (%)18.67-3.9913.52-6.9316.36
APATM (%)3.77-16.84-1.49-22.550.73
ROCE (%)4.05-10.200.01-7.551.25
RONW (%)2.86-14.88-0.85-11.620.35